Choosing the Right Glasses for Your Face Shape

Choosing the right pair of glasses can be a daunting task, especially when considering your face shape. With a wide range of styles, shapes, and colors available, finding the perfect pair that complements your unique features is essential. In this comprehensive guide, we will explore how to select the best glasses for your face shape.

Understanding Your Face Shape

Before diving into the world of eyewear, its crucial to identify your face shape. Different face shapes require different styles of glasses to enhance your natural beauty and create a harmonious look. The key face shapes include:

  • Oval
  • Round
  • Square
  • Heart
  • Diamond

Best Glasses for Different Face Shapes

Oval Face Shape

If you have an oval face shape, consider yourself lucky as this versatile shape can pull off almost any style of glasses. Rectangular frames or geometric shapes can complement your balanced features and add definition to your face.

Round Face Shape

For round faces, opt for angular frames such as square or rectangle shapes. These frames can add structure and elongate your face, creating a more defined look. Avoid round frames that could further emphasize the roundness of your face.

Square Face Shape

If you have a square face shape with strong jawlines and a broad forehead, choose round or oval frames to soften your angular features. Cat-eye or butterfly frames can also add a feminine touch to your look.

Heart Face Shape

Heart-shaped faces are characterized by a wide forehead and cheekbones that taper down to a narrow chin. To balance this shape, opt for bottom-heavy frames such as aviators or cat-eye glasses. Rimless or light-colored frames can also highlight your best features.

Diamond Face Shape

Diamond face shapes typically have narrow foreheads and jawlines with cheekbones as the widest point. To enhance your unique features, choose oval or rimless frames that draw attention to your eyes and cheekbones. Stay away from narrow frames that may accentuate your angular features.

How can I determine what glasses suit my face shape?

To find glasses that complement your face shape, start by identifying your face shape. Common face shapes include round, oval, square, heart, and diamond. Once you know your face shape, consider glasses that contrast with your face shape for balance. For example, if you have a round face, angular or rectangular frames can add definition. On the other hand, if you have a square face, round or oval frames can soften your features.

What are the best glasses for a round face shape?

If you have a round face shape, opt for glasses that create contrast and add angles to your soft features. Angular or rectangular frames can help elongate your face and make it appear slimmer. Avoid round frames, as they can accentuate the roundness of your face.

How do I choose glasses that flatter my heart-shaped face?

For a heart-shaped face, look for glasses that balance the width of your forehead with the narrower chin. Cat-eye or round frames can complement your face shape by drawing attention to the eyes and cheekbones. Frames that are wider at the bottom can also help create harmony with your face shape.

What type of glasses are ideal for a square face shape?

If you have a square face shape characterized by strong jawlines and a broad forehead, consider round or oval frames to soften your features. These shapes can help add curves to your angular face and create a more balanced look. Steer clear of square or rectangular frames, as they can emphasize the angularity of your face.

How can I determine the best glasses for my face shape if I have an oval face?

Lucky you! Oval face shapes are versatile and can pull off a wide range of glasses styles. To enhance your balanced proportions, experiment with different frame shapes such as geometric, oversized, or aviator styles. Just be mindful of the size of the frames to ensure they are in proportion with your face.
